I originally come from the South West of France, where I studied the multi-disciplinary curriculum of the Classes préparatoires littéraires in Toulouse. Following this, I studied Art History at the Ecole du Louvre and Literature at Paris III University, where I obtained a Bachelor of Arts in Literature and the first year of a master's Degree in Literature. My master's degree dissertation concentrated on Epistre Otheaby Christine de Pizan.

I moved to Cardiff in 2010 to be a Foreign Language Assistant, and in 2013 completed a PGCE secondary at Swansea Metropolitan University. I joined the University in September 2014 as part of Languages for All.
